So Tom;

First do some measurements. How much clearance is there all around your present wheel/tire combination, and actual measurements of the current width and height of your present tires.

Calculate how much wider a 584 tire can be than the 622 tires you have now. If you can only get 1 or 2mm additional width, probably not worth it. If you can get 10mm or more additional width, then worth it.

Also note that you do not have to have the same size wheels and tires front and back......

As 2frmMI did; I recommend Velocity's Cliffhanger rims.
